英文摘要
DESCRIPTION: Disulfide bridges play a crucial role in the folding and
structural stabilization of many important extracellular peptide and protein
molecules; the importance of these bonds is that they cross-link covalently
portions of the polypeptide chain which are apart in the linear sequence but
come together in three dimensions. The present research program builds on
the twin expertises of our laboratories in mild chemical methods for
solid-phase peptide synthesis and in organosulfur chemistry; within this
granting period we have developed a number of novel and useful procedures
for the selective protection of cysteine residues and controlled creation of
sulfur-sulfur bonds in peptides. Steps can be carried out while a peptide
remains anchored to a polymeric support, thereby taking advantage of the
pseudo-dilution phenomenon which favors intramolecular cyclization.
Solution cyclizations and those mediated by novel polymer-bound reagents are
also of interest. Our multi-faceted approach assesses a repertoire of
sulfhydryl protecting and/or activating groups, anchoring linkages, mild
conditions for deprotection and/or cleavage and/or oxidation, and polymeric
supports for applicability to these continuing challenges. Two
predetermined residues are selectively deblocked, accompanied or followed
either by co-oxidation or by "directed" techniques to create a pairwise
cross-link. Controlled experiments test the relative influence of reaction
conditions, resin substitution level, and support characteristics on the
yield and purity of monomeric material. The best methods are applied to
achieve the syntheses of target molecules with one to three disulfides,
including oxytocin, somatostatins, conotoxins, and neutrophil defensins. As
we are able to work out syntheses of the parent structures, and as
appropriate, their parallel and/or anti-parallel dimers, analogs are
contemplated where one or more disulfide is removed, isosterically replaced,
ring size is decreased or increased, more conformational rigidity is
introduced, and/or disulfides are intentionally mispaired. A proposed
trisulfide modification exploits some recent advances from this research
program. The covalent structures of the synthetic peptides will be
verified, the secondary and tertiary structures will be studied by
established biophysical techniques, and biological activities will be
determined. Ultimately, chemical synthesis of rationally-designed analogs
of our targeted disulfide-containing peptides, and similar work in other
systems, may lead to more potent, selective, and longer-lasting drugs.
